Advertisement
xbsktball10x

farm

Feb 3rd, 2014
83
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.77 KB | None | 0 0
  1. function farm()
  2. local even = false
  3. for k = 1,52 do
  4. for i = 1,58 do
  5. turtle.dig()
  6. turtle.suck()
  7. turtle.forward()
  8. end
  9. empty()
  10.  
  11. if even== false then
  12. turtle.turnRight()
  13. turtle.forward()
  14. turtle.turnRight()
  15. even = true
  16. else if even == true then
  17. turtle.turnLeft()
  18. turtle.forward()
  19. turtle.turnLeft()
  20. even = false
  21. end
  22. end
  23. end
  24. end
  25. function goHome()
  26. turtle.turnRight()
  27. for i= 1,50 do
  28. turtle.forward()
  29. end
  30. end
  31.  
  32. function empty()
  33. turtle.select(1)
  34. if turtle.compareUp()== true then
  35. for x=2,16 do
  36. turtle.select(x)
  37. turtle.dropUp()
  38. end
  39. end
  40.  
  41. write("What would you like me to do? ")
  42.  
  43. msg = read()
  44.  
  45. if msg == "farm" then
  46. farm()
  47. goHome()
  48. empty()
  49. end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ement